Joint Oireachtas Committee on Health

Report of the Review of the Operation of the Health (Regulation of Termination of Pregnancy) Act 2018: Discussion

Ms Marie O'Shea:

I engaged with the Minister for Health and he seemed to receive the proposals quite well. What I am really going on are the soundbites that came out in the media when I heard the Taoiseach and Tánaiste refer to needing to give this consideration, a breach of promise to the electorate and taking a slow and steady approach to it. This is a health service that was developed and put into implementation in 2019. Where any other health service is being designed, the HSE now has specialist clinical directorates which do not launch new health services unless they are evidence-based. They then pilot them and amend them, and it is only when they are satisfied that they are capable of being implemented and reaching their objectives that they are rolled out. I find the attitude of asking what the electorate think about it to be a little bit disconcerting.
